Output 4c459c53b49d4139f1010eba5cd8a4ff111c06aeb38c9d86839fdad073052558:4

value
15526287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b87e6154df66e18607974e685de7d98da7689c8 OP_EQUAL
address
3A2zDQqpvdKTiBJQH4MGDQhKEt8QYYwqKS
transaction
4c459c53b49d4139f1010eba5cd8a4ff111c06aeb38c9d86839fdad073052558
confirmations
253765
spent
true